Cut the avocados in half. Scoop out the meat and place it in a mixing bowl.
Skin the cucumber. Cut the cucumber into medallions and cut out the seeds. I do this by taking each medallion and cutting a square shape around the seeds. You'll end up with the seeds in a square piece that you can just throw out, and four long pieces you can use.
Chop the cucumber pieces finely (into tiny squares) as you would chop an onion for guacamole.
Add the finely chopped cucumber pieces to the avocado mash.
Finely chop the cilantro and add to the avocado-cucumber mixture.
Juice two limes, add to the mixture, and sea salt (ASHLEYR for 15% off) to taste.

Mix to make guacamole, and taste it.
Add more lime juice and salt if preferred.
Serve and enjoy! Store in the fridge in an airtight container for 1-2 days.
